When Alberto Radius played in Treviglio, on the stage of the (lamented) bell tower Prima Treviglio

Twelve years ago Alberto Radius also played on the stage in Viale del Partigiano, who died yesterday at the age of 80

Once Upon a time the bell tower, and the crowded concert seasons in what has been the quintessential “pub” in Treviglio for years. With a touch of nostalgia, the photographs of one of those evenings emerge today from the punctually filled drawers of a reader, which very often contained real “big shots” of Italian music and beyond. It was February 21, 2011 and we entered the small stage in Viale del Partigiano Albert Radius, with his guitar. Founding guitarist, vocalist and record producer of “Formula 3” died yesterday, Thursday 16 February 2023, at 80 years.

Alberto Radius at the clock tower, twelve years ago

Radius was born in 1942 and began making music with some of the artists who soon took part in the Premiata Forneria Marconi. With Tony Cicco and Gabriele Lorenzi he founded Formula 3 with the support of the “Number One” Lucio Battisti, with whom he worked for a long time. In 1974 he founded the band Il Volo with Mario Lavezzi, Vince Tempera, Gianni Dall’Aglio, Bob Callero and Gabriele Lorenzi. In addition to Battisti, he has written and collaborated with artists such as Marcella Bella, Pierangelo Bertoli, Cristiano Malgioglio, Franco Battiato, Alice, Milva, Sibilla, Giusto Pio and Giuni Russo. Yesterday the news of the disappearance, spread by the family with a note. “After a long illness, he passed away peacefully surrounded by his closest relatives.”

The bell tower of Treviglio

Opened in 1994, the Clock Tower was one of the first Irish-style pubs in the area. Beer production was added to distribution in 2003, one of the first experiments of this kind at provincial level. The actual brewery of the Elav county in Comun Nuovo was born in 2010. Countless cultural evenings were organized in the first two decades of the 2000s. The local historian of Treviglio tapped his last beer in 2020.
